Mayor Bell presents Awards of Excellence to ACHS Band Award ceremony photo, list of recipients, included below By Ed Waggener Columbia Mayor Patrick R. Bell presented the City's Highest Honor, "The City of Columbia Mayor's Award of Excellence" to each member of the 2008 Bands of America Class A National Champions in a ceremony today at the Raymond Lacy Music Building on the campus of the Adair County School District. The awards were presented to Adair County High School Marching Band Director Tim Allen, who accepted them on behalf of the members and Assistant Director Matt Emerson. The certificates are dated the 14th day of January, 2008, and signed by Mayor Bell. Each of the awards carries the offical golden seal of the city. Asa Swan. with this story By Ed Waggener There have been no new filings in the 51st House District since Russell Montgomery, Campbellsville Republican Russell Montgomery, and Adair County native, filed for the office. But expect another today. Asa James Swan, Lindsey Wilson history instructor, who is a resident of Campbellsville, is expected to file today. If he does, he is likely to get the blessing of current State Representative Russ Mobley, and possibly several other top Taylor and Adair County supporters, political and/or otherwise. Rep. Mobley is expected to announce his retirement in concert with an Asa James Swan announcement, Taylor County sources say. Swan is a the oldest child of Dr. Terry and Cinda Swan, also Lindsey Wilson professors.
